WebSep 15, 2024 · You can apply dark wax over polyurethane top coat. Make sure the poly is dry and go for it. The wax should be the last thing you apply to your cabinets or piece of furniture. What you should NOT do is apply the poly AFTER you applied wax, especially if you are using an water-based poly.
